Navy Day: Navy Chief pays tribute at National War Memorial, PM Modi extends wishes
Published on Dec 04, 2019 04:57 pm IST
Navy Chief Admiral Karambir Singh laid wreath at the National War Memorial in New Delhi. December 4 is celebrated as Indian Navy day to commemorate Operation Trident. The operation was launched to attack Karachi Harbour in 1971 during the war between India and Pakistan. PM Modi also extended his wishes on Twitter and posted a video on Indian Naval history.
